Transaction 6415189557de0f0e23208c9bd97c859b94c0a23bf5c040fb0b2e3f84c3ef31f6
1 Input
1 Output
-
6415189557de0f0e23208c9bd97c859b94c0a23bf5c040fb0b2e3f84c3ef31f6:0
- value
- 34576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a72516fa6bea06dacbc184de337f9820b5aa92a0 OP_EQUAL
- address
- 3GvoCcySQpctZ8NPHm3sPYNADKAKHhaRRg